Slab on grade or pier and beam foundations are the most susceptible to feeble or expanding soils. Due to the nature of having a big surface area resting on the uppermost soil layers these bases have a tendency to go as the earth moves. Most slab on grade homes are monolithically poured with the slab and beams project together creating a stiff foundation. This inflexible foundation becomes susceptible to differential resolution when moisture amounts under the slab do not stay consistent. This can result from broken water lines, poor drainage or even inadequate guttering. Trees may also influence grounds by their roots drying out areas under these slabs while the remaining portion of the slab has normal moisture content. Differential settlement causes slab on grade foundations to rise on the margin (dish) or fall around the perimeter (dome).
Wet basements aren't only a hassle, they might also be hazardous to your health. A wet basement can encourage the growth of mold and mildew which might lead to medical conditions. These conditions include chronic sinusitis, asthma and a diminished immune system.

In order for mold to form, it requires a steady, strong source of moisture and temperature to grow and thrive. Waterproofing your basement is not going to completely protect, or remove the threat of mold and mildew, since the conduits in you basement can still drip or leak and result in mold. When the drips or leaks are discovered and repaired quickly, you are significantly reducing the danger of mold and mildew.
